Mindray SV350 PRO / SV300 Series — 14.4V Li-ion Replacement Battery (LI24I001H)

This 14.4V 6600mAh Li-ion battery replaces the original power pack in the Mindray SV350 PRO, SV60, SV70, and SV300 patient monitors. These portable vital signs monitors use a shared battery platform across the SV-series line, and this cell covers that entire group. Capacity is 95.04Wh — matched to the product data, not estimated.

  • SV-series shared battery platform: The SV60, SV70, SV300, and SV350 PRO all run the same 14.4V bus and use the same connector and BMS handshake protocol. One cell covers the group because Mindray standardised the power architecture across this monitor family.
  • Bench tested on actual hardware: We cycled this cell through charge, hold, and load discharge on the SV-series platform. The BMS accepted the cell without a fault flag, completed the charge handshake, and held voltage within spec under simulated monitoring load.
  • Post-installation self-test cycle: After fitting this battery, let the monitor complete its full power-on self-test without interruption. The SV-series BMS runs a chemistry verification step at startup — cutting power during that window logs a battery fault that sticks until the next clean reboot.

SV350 PRO alarming low battery with a freshly charged replacement installed

The SV350 PRO BMS was calibrated against the OEM cell's charge profile. A new third-party cell may not pass the BMS threshold check on the first cycle because its internal resistance and charge curve read slightly outside the expected window. This is not a fault with the cell — it is the BMS applying a conservative pass/fail gate. Run one complete charge-to-full, full-discharge cycle, then recharge. After that conditioning cycle, the BMS recalibrates its reference and the low-battery alarm clears at the correct charge level.

Monitor will not power on after the replacement cell sat in storage

Li-ion cells self-discharge during storage. If the cell voltage drops below approximately 10.8V — the SV-series BMS recovery threshold — the monitor will not boot because the BMS interprets that voltage as a damaged or over-discharged pack. Connect the monitor to mains power first and leave it on charge for at least two hours before pressing power. This allows the charge IC to trickle-charge the cell back above the BMS wake threshold. Once the cell climbs past roughly 12V, the BMS re-initialises and the monitor powers on normally.

Frequently Asked Questions

The SV350 PRO shows a low battery warning immediately after I confirmed the new battery was fully charged — is this a fault?

The SV-series BMS sets its alarm threshold against a charge-profile fingerprint it learned from the original cell. A new cell passes that gate only after one full charge-discharge-recharge cycle recalibrates the reference. Run the monitor down to the auto-shutdown point on mains standby, then charge it fully without interruption. After that single conditioning cycle, the low-battery alarm triggers at the correct level.

The SV350 PRO shuts off unexpectedly during patient monitoring in the first few days of using the new battery — what causes this?

Medical monitors apply a more demanding load profile than most portable electronics — continuous sensor polling, display backlight, and alarm circuits all draw simultaneously. New Li-ion cells have slightly elevated internal resistance in the first 10 cycles, which causes a sharper voltage sag under that combined load than the BMS tolerates. The BMS trips the cell as a protective cut before actual depletion. Each completed charge-discharge cycle lowers the cell's internal resistance; unexpected shutoffs typically stop after the fifth to eighth full cycle as the cell settles into its operating resistance range.

The charge indicator on the SV350 PRO never reaches 100% on the first few charges of the new battery — is the cell defective?

It is not defective. The SV-series charge IC applies a conservative top-off current limit when it detects an unfamiliar cell, which extends the absorption phase and delays the 100% flag. This is a deliberate safety behaviour in medical-grade charge controllers, not a sign of reduced capacity. Charge the battery through two or three complete cycles connected to mains without removing it mid-charge. By the third cycle the charge IC has enough cycle data to apply the full charge termination voltage and the indicator reaches 100% correctly.
